11.Detailed Explanation
The display data appears when D is 1 and disappears when D is 0. Though the data is not on
the
screen with D=0, it remains in the display data RAM. Therefore, you can make it appear by
changing D=0 into D=1.
SET ADDRESS (Y ADDRESS)
Y address (AC0-AC5) of the display data RAM is set in the Y address counter. An address is set by
instruction and increased by 1 automatically by read or write operations of display data.
SET PAGE (X ADDRESS)
X address (AC0-AC2) of the display data RAM is set in the X address register. Writing or reading
to
or from MPU is executed in this specified page until the next page is set.
DISPLAY START LINE (Z ADDRESS)
Z address (AC0-AC5) of the display data RAM is set in the display start line register and displayed
at the top of the screen. When the display duty cycle is 1/64 or others (1/32-1/64), the data of total
line number of LCD screen, from the line specified by display start line instruction, is displayed.
